Nestled within an astounding 2.5 million acres of pristine wilderness, Pagosa Springs stands as an unparalleled outdoor paradise in southwestern Colorado. The majestic San Juan National Forest beckons with its towering ponderosa pines and countless opportunities for outdoor exploration. What sets this destination apart is the chance to conclude your adventures by soaking in therapeutic hot springs fed by the planet's most profound geothermal aquifer. Adventure enthusiasts will discover a playground of possibilities, with extensive trail networks spanning 126 miles perfect for horseback expeditions, challenging rock faces for climbing enthusiasts, and thrilling ATV routes through rugged terrain. Winter transforms this landscape into a wonderland for ice climbing enthusiasts, family sledding adventures, and exceptional skiing opportunities, delivering quintessential mountain thrills. RV enthusiasts will find their perfect basecamp along U.S. Highway 160, where fully-equipped parks offer comprehensive hookups. Many of these prime locations are strategically positioned along the pristine San Juan and Blanco Rivers, providing immediate access to premier kayaking, tubing, and fishing opportunities mere steps from your campsite. Those seeking solitude will find their haven within the vast expanse of the San Juan National Forest. With nine distinct campgrounds all within convenient reach of town, outdoor enthusiasts can select their ideal wilderness experience. The East Fork Campground stands out as a particular gem, offering elevated camping experiences at 7,700 feet alongside the rushing San Juan River. For tent campers planning their adventure, proper preparation is essential. Pack premium insulated sleeping bags and multiple clothing layers - mountain nights can bring surprisingly cool temperatures even during peak summer months. While most camping facilities near Pagosa Springs operate seasonally, savvy visitors can extend their stay through colder months by opting for cozy mountain cabins equipped with modern heating systems.
